Size: a a a

2020 December 11

A

Aragaer in Haskell Start
main = getLine >>= print . h
источник

AA

A64m AL256m qn<co... in Haskell Start
print . h =<< getLine
источник

DB

Danil Berestov in Haskell Start
A64m AL256m qn I0
print . h =<< getLine
чиста нонконформист)
источник

к

кана in Haskell Start
=<< намного лучше в этом смысле чем >>=, потому что намного лучше видно что это аргумнет. Получается просто такой эффектфул $
источник

DB

Danil Berestov in Haskell Start
слишком субъективно, чтобы я рискнул об этом спорить)
источник

AP

Aleksei (astynax) Pi... in Haskell Start
Главное — не смешивать в одном куске кода "протягивание" (=<<) и "проталкивание" (>>=)
источник

JS

Jerzy Syrowiecki in Haskell Start
кана
=<< намного лучше в этом смысле чем >>=, потому что намного лучше видно что это аргумнет. Получается просто такой эффектфул $
но там же не аргумент, а только компьютейшен для аргумента
источник

к

кана in Haskell Start
ну вот простой пример

был

print $ f x

где f был чистым

а потом f стал нечистым и вышло

print =<< f x
источник

А⚙

Антон ⚙️ in Haskell Start
кана
ну вот простой пример

был

print $ f x

где f был чистым

а потом f стал нечистым и вышло

print =<< f x
f x & print => f x >>= print
источник

А⚙

Антон ⚙️ in Haskell Start
🌚
источник

к

кана in Haskell Start
не ну если в коде активно используется & вместо $ то ок, я просто такого кода кроме линзокода почти не вижу, кроме своего изредка
источник

AP

Aleksei (astynax) Pi... in Haskell Start
"распечатка . обработанного =<< прочитаннойСтроки"
VS
"прочитатьСтроку >>= распечатать . обработав"
источник

AP

Aleksei (astynax) Pi... in Haskell Start
во втором случае скачет направление чтения. Но вообще вопрос привычки
источник

AP

Aleksei (astynax) Pi... in Haskell Start
Что >>=, что =<< перестают хорошо выглядеть, когда появляется ветвление и/или большие лямбды
источник

D

Dreamerinnoise in Haskell Start
Aleksei (astynax) Pirogov
"распечатка . обработанного =<< прочитаннойСтроки"
VS
"прочитатьСтроку >>= распечатать . обработав"
но второй почти как русский
источник

JS

Jerzy Syrowiecki in Haskell Start
кана
ну вот простой пример

был

print $ f x

где f был чистым

а потом f стал нечистым и вышло

print =<< f x
было хорошо, стало плохо
источник

AA

A64m AL256m qn<co... in Haskell Start
Dreamerinnoise
но второй почти как русский
а первый как русский без почти
источник

AP

Aleksei (astynax) Pi... in Haskell Start
Dreamerinnoise
но второй почти как русский
Пока деепричастие одно. Дальше уже плохо масштабируется
источник

JS

Jerzy Syrowiecki in Haskell Start
Aleksei (astynax) Pirogov
"распечатка . обработанного =<< прочитаннойСтроки"
VS
"прочитатьСтроку >>= распечатать . обработав"
в твоём переводе ощущаю манипуляцию я

вот так лучше

распечатать . обработанное <взяв из> прочитатьСтроку
VS
прочитатьСтроку <и затем её> распечатать . обработанное
источник

JS

Jerzy Syrowiecki in Haskell Start
так почти нет разницы
источник